首页 > 试题广场 >

下列排序算法中,平均时间复杂度为O(n^2)的排序算法有哪些

[不定项选择题]

下列排序算法中,平均时间复杂度为O(n^2)的排序算法有哪些

  • 归并排序

  • 插入排序

  • 冒泡排序

  • 快速排序

快速排序:理想时间复杂度为:O(nlog2n),最坏情况下时间复杂度为:O(n^2)
堆排序:时间复杂度为:O(nlogn)
冒泡排序:O(n^2)
选择排序:时间复杂度:O(n^2)
插入排序:时间复杂:O(n^2)
归并排序:时间复杂度:O(nlogn)

发表于 2021-09-05 17:02:39 回复(0)